Not just your humble opinion, but the IT industry recommendation is just
to ignore it, and above all *NEVER* respond to it in any way!

Setup some filters in your mailer to divert it to a junk folder, or
delete it on receipt.

If you have the control, query your mail host for a header list *Before*
downloading any messages.  Only download those you know or are
expecting, and delete the rest.

If you zap anything important by mistake, whoever that is will contact
you some other way.
